As our loved ones age, many of us become caregivers, and it can be challenging to balance the care they need with all our other responsibilities. Two options are in-homecare and an assisted living facility. Though each option has its merits, the right decision depends on the unique needs of your senior and your family.

It is easier for family and friends to visit elderly loved ones at home than at a hospital or assisted living. Relief for family caregivers – home health aides can help with bathing, dressing, and other daily tasks. This relieves some of the burden placed on family caregivers.
